AddTextDot and AddText

Hi,
I’m facing strange behavior when using AddTextDot and AddText. It is only viewable in Front/Left viewport and no text can be seen from perspective/top viewport. I’m using the latest update SR32!
Is it normal and always have been like this or is a bug?

Hi -

It isn’t. You have probably changed the settings for the Shaded display mode. Make sure that Show text is not unchecked.
